O que é um Minificador de JSON?
Um minificador de JSON remove todos os espaços em branco, indentação e quebras de linha desnecessários dos dados JSON, preservando a estrutura de dados. Isso produz a representação mais compacta possível, reduzindo o tamanho do arquivo para armazenamento eficiente e transmissão em rede.
Como Usar Este Minificador de JSON
- Cole seu JSON formatado na área de entrada.
- Clique em “Minificar” para minificar.
- Copie a saída JSON compacta em uma única linha.
Conceitos Principais
JSON permite espaços em branco opcionais entre tokens para legibilidade. A minificação remove todos os espaços em branco não essenciais: espaços após dois-pontos e vírgulas, indentação e quebras de linha. O resultado é uma única linha de JSON válido. Este é o inverso da formatação bonita de JSON. Espaços em branco dentro de valores de string nunca são modificados, garantindo a integridade dos dados.
Perguntas Frequentes
A minificação altera os dados JSON?
Não. Apenas os espaços em branco de formatação são removidos. Todas as chaves, valores, arrays e objetos permanecem idênticos. O JSON minificado é semanticamente equivalente ao original.
Qual a redução típica de tamanho?
Dependendo da profundidade de indentação e formatação, reduções de 30-60% são comuns. JSON profundamente aninhado com indentação de 4 espaços apresenta as maiores reduções.
Quando devo usar JSON minificado?
Use JSON minificado para respostas de API, armazenamento de dados e transmissão em rede onde cada byte importa. Mantenha JSON formatado no código-fonte e arquivos de configuração para legibilidade humana.